/external/llvm/include/llvm/Support/ |
SMLoc.h | 44 /// SMRange is implemented using a half-open range, as is the convention in C++. 47 class SMRange { 51 SMRange() {} 52 SMRange(SMLoc St, SMLoc En) : Start(St), End(En) {
|
SourceMgr.h | 157 ArrayRef<SMRange> Ranges = None, 163 ArrayRef<SMRange> Ranges = None, 180 ArrayRef<SMRange> Ranges = None, 195 SMRange Range; 207 SMFixIt(SMRange R, const Twine &Replacement) 213 SMRange getRange() const { return Range; }
|
YAMLParser.h | 133 SMRange getSourceRange() const { return SourceRange; } 134 void setSourceRange(SMRange SR) { SourceRange = SR; } 159 SMRange SourceRange; 200 SourceRange = SMRange(Start, End);
|
/external/llvm/include/llvm/MC/MCParser/ |
MCAsmParser.h | 29 class SMRange; 121 ArrayRef<SMRange> Ranges = None) = 0; 127 ArrayRef<SMRange> Ranges = None) = 0; 134 ArrayRef<SMRange> Ranges = None) = 0; 144 bool TokError(const Twine &Msg, ArrayRef<SMRange> Ranges = None);
|
/external/llvm/lib/MC/MCParser/ |
MCAsmParser.cpp | 36 bool MCAsmParser::TokError(const Twine &Msg, ArrayRef<SMRange> Ranges) {
|
AsmParser.cpp | 214 ArrayRef<SMRange> Ranges = None) override; 216 ArrayRef<SMRange> Ranges = None) override; 218 ArrayRef<SMRange> Ranges = None) override; 297 ArrayRef<SMRange> Ranges = None) const { 547 void AsmParser::Note(SMLoc L, const Twine &Msg, ArrayRef<SMRange> Ranges) { 552 bool AsmParser::Warning(SMLoc L, const Twine &Msg, ArrayRef<SMRange> Ranges) { 560 bool AsmParser::Error(SMLoc L, const Twine &Msg, ArrayRef<SMRange> Ranges) { [all...] |
/external/llvm/unittests/Support/ |
SourceMgrTest.cpp | 35 SMRange getRange(unsigned Offset, unsigned Length) { 36 return SMRange(getLoc(Offset), getLoc(Offset + Length)); 40 const Twine &Msg, ArrayRef<SMRange> Ranges, 131 SMRange Ranges[] = { getRange(0, 3), getRange(4, 3) }; 142 SMRange Ranges[] = { getRange(0, 3), getRange(2, 4) };
|
/external/llvm/lib/Support/ |
SourceMgr.cpp | 144 ArrayRef<SMRange> Ranges, 178 SMRange R = Ranges[i]; 224 const Twine &Msg, ArrayRef<SMRange> Ranges, 230 const Twine &Msg, ArrayRef<SMRange> Ranges, 266 SMRange R = I->getRange();
|
YAMLParser.cpp | 272 ArrayRef<SMRange> Ranges = None) { [all...] |
/external/clang/utils/TableGen/ |
ClangDiagnosticsEmitter.cpp | 154 static SMRange findSuperClassRange(const Record *R, StringRef SuperName) { 161 return SMRange(); 237 SMRange InGroupRange = findSuperClassRange(*DI, "InGroup"); 267 SMRange InGroupRange = findSuperClassRange(*DI, "InGroup"); [all...] |
/external/llvm/lib/TableGen/ |
TGParser.h | 141 SMRange DefmPrefixRange);
|
TGParser.cpp | 29 SMRange RefRange; 38 SMRange RefRange; 189 ArrayRef<SMRange> SCRanges = SC->getSuperClassRanges(); [all...] |
/external/llvm/lib/Target/X86/AsmParser/ |
X86AsmParser.cpp | 638 ArrayRef<SMRange> Ranges = None, 645 ArrayRef<SMRange> Ranges = None, 848 SMRange(StartLoc, EndLoc)); 869 SMRange(StartLoc, EndLoc)); 933 SMRange(StartLoc, EndLoc)); [all...] |
X86Operand.h | 77 SMRange getLocRange() const { return SMRange(StartLoc, EndLoc); }
|
/external/llvm/include/llvm/TableGen/ |
Record.h | [all...] |
/external/llvm/lib/Target/ARM/AsmParser/ |
ARMAsmParser.cpp | 180 void Note(SMLoc L, const Twine &Msg, ArrayRef<SMRange> Ranges = None) { 184 ArrayRef<SMRange> Ranges = None) { 188 ArrayRef<SMRange> Ranges = None) { 618 SMRange getLocRange() const { return SMRange(StartLoc, EndLoc); } [all...] |
/external/llvm/utils/TableGen/ |
CodeGenRegisters.cpp | 602 ArrayRef<SMRange> Ranges = Proto->getSuperClassRanges(); [all...] |